如何选择适合Java开发游戏的引擎

作为一名经验丰富的开发者,你需要教导刚入行的小白如何选择适合Java开发游戏的引擎。首先,我们来看整个流程:

gantt
    title 选择适合Java开发游戏的引擎流程
    section 了解需求
    完成时间 :2022-01-01, 2d
    section 研究引擎
    完成时间 :2022-01-03, 3d
    section 选择引擎
    完成时间 :2022-01-06, 2d

1. 了解需求

在选择适合Java开发游戏的引擎之前,首先需要了解游戏的具体需求,包括游戏类型、画面表现、性能要求等。

2. 研究引擎

针对游戏的需求,研究市面上常用的Java游戏引擎,比如LibGDX、jMonkeyEngine、Slick2D等,了解它们的特点和适用场景。

3. 选择引擎

根据研究的结果,选择最适合当前游戏需求的Java游戏引擎。

接下来,让我们来看每一步具体需要做什么,以及需要使用的代码:

1. 了解需求

在这一步,你需要和团队讨论游戏的具体需求,包括游戏类型、画面表现、性能要求等。

// 代码示例
// 获取游戏类型
String gameType = "RPG";
// 获取画面表现
String graphics = "2D";
// 获取性能要求
int performance = 60; // FPS

2. 研究引擎

在这一步,你需要研究市面上常用的Java游戏引擎,比如LibGDX、jMonkeyEngine、Slick2D等,了解它们的特点和适用场景。

// 代码示例
// 研究LibGDX游戏引擎
// 可以查看官方文档和示例代码

3. 选择引擎

根据研究的结果,选择最适合当前游戏需求的Java游戏引擎。

// 代码示例
// 选择LibGDX游戏引擎作为开发工具

通过以上步骤,你就可以选择适合Java开发游戏的引擎了。记住,选择合适的引擎能够极大地提高开发效率和游戏性能,希望这篇文章对你有所帮助!